AUTOSAR Basic Software
Overview
Level
Advanced
Duration
2 days
Language
English
Participants
Project Managers, Software Architects, ECU Software developers
Objectives
The aim of this advanced training is to provide an introduction to the AUTOSAR standard and how it supports the automotive software development process with focus on the basic software. The participants learn the basics of the configuration and generation of the AUTOSAR basic software modules. The training covers the basics on the services layer, the communication stack, the memory stack and diagnostics stack. It is based on the AUTOSAR R4.0 specification.
Contents
- AUTOSAR Overview
Motivation, Organization, Basics, Methodology - The Layered AUTOSAR Software Architecture
Concepts, Layers, Stacks - Communication Stack
Configuration and generation of a CAN example - Services Layer
Mode Management, EcuM - Memory Stack
NvRam configuration and generation - Diagnostics Stack
Configuration of a Diagnostic Service, a Diagnostic Event and a DTC - ECU Configuration and C code Integration in a virtual ECU
Requirements:
- The training “AUTOSAR for Software Developers” or equivalent experience in projects